Electrical Engineer Service in Townville, Anderson

Service Description

Electrical engineers in Townville, Anderson provide a range of services including electrical system design, installation, and maintenance. They may work on residential, commercial, or industrial projects and are responsible for ensuring that electrical systems are safe, efficient, and comply with relevant codes and regulations.

Professional Requirements

To become an electrical engineer, one typically needs to earn a bachelor's degree in electrical engineering or a related field. They must also obtain a professional engineer (PE) license in the state where they practice. Industry professionals may also choose to obtain certifications such as the Professional Engineer (PE) or the Certified Electrical Engineer (CEE).

Choosing the Best Service Provider

When choosing an electrical engineer service provider in Townville, Anderson, consider their experience, qualifications, and reputation. Look for providers who are licensed, certified, and have a good track record of delivering projects on time and within budget. It's also essential to check their insurance coverage and ensure they have the necessary equipment and resources to complete the job.

Questions to Ask Before Hiring

  • What experience do you have with projects similar to mine?
  • Do you have the necessary licenses and certifications to practice in this state?
  • Can you provide references from previous clients?
  • What is your process for ensuring electrical system safety and compliance with codes and regulations?
  • What is your pricing structure, and how will you ensure transparency and fairness in your billing?
